Question 5: How is Mangosteen extract powder made?
The process typically involves harvesting the mangosteen fruit, separating the relevant parts such as the pericarp which is rich in active compounds. Then, through extraction methods such as solvent extraction or supercritical fluid extraction, the desired compounds are isolated and then dried to form the powder. The exact process may vary depending on the manufacturer and the intended use of the powder.
